LeveragingAItoAdvancetheDHSMission

CommittedtosafeguardingtheAmericanpeople,ourhomelandandourvalues,DHScontinuestoinnovateinsupportofitsmissions.

Whileitisnowfrequentlyinthenews,theconceptofAIhasbeenaroundsincethe1950s.Initiallyunderstoodasamachine’sabilitytoperformtasksthatwouldhavepreviouslyrequiredhuman

intelligence,nowAIencompassessystemscapableofreasoning,inference,andlearning.The

sophisticationofAIsystemshasgrownsubstantiallyinthepastdecade,andparticularlyinthepastfewyears.AIsystemsareavailabletousersthroughinternet-basedinterfaces,increasinglyintegratedintosoftware,anddeployedbybusinessesandgovernmentsaroundtheworld.

DHShasusedAIforwelloveradecadeandcontinuestoincreasethebreadth,depth,andmaturityof

AI’sapplicationacrosstheDepartment.Forexample,asearlyas2015,theDepartmentpilotedtheuseofmachinelearning(ML)technologiestosupportidentityverificationtasks.Sincethen,DHShassuccessfullyimplementedotherAI-poweredapplicationstoenhanceefficienciesandfosterinnovationinborder

security,cybersecurity,immigration,trade,transportationsafety,workforceproductivity,andotherdomainscriticaltoprotectingthehomeland.EveryDHScomponentandofficeisworkingtomeaningfullyassessthepotentialbenefitsofAItotheDHSmission,andtoresponsiblyharnessitspotentialtofurthertransform

ouroperations.TheDepartmenthasalreadypublished41differentusesofAIintheAIUseCaseInventoryat

/data/AI_inventory

,andthelistwillgrowasweexpanduseofAI.

Someexamplesinclude:

.DHSisusingAItokeepfentanylandotherdangerousdrugsoutofourcountry.TheUnitedStatesCustomsandBorderProtection(CBP)usesanMLmodeltoidentifypotentiallysuspiciouspatternsinvehicle-crossinghistories.CBPrecentlyusedthemodeltoflagacarforsecondaryreview,whichyieldedthediscoveryofover75kgsofdrugshiddenintheautomobile.

.DHSisusingAItoaidourlawenforcementofficersininvestigatingheinouscrimes.In2023,the

UnitedStatesImmigrationandCustomsEnforcementHomelandSecurityInvestigationsOperationRenewedHopeidentifiedmorethan300previouslyunknownvictimsofsexualexploitationthanksinparttoanMLmodelthatenhancedolderimagestoprovideinvestigatorswithnewleads.

.DHSisusingAIattheFederalEmergencyManagementAgency(FEMA)tomoreefficientlyassessdamagetohomes,buildings,andotherpropertiesafteradisaster.ThisapproachallowsFEMAinspectorstheabilitytolookatsomeimpactedstructuredamageremotelyinsteadofconductinginspectionsexclusivelyin-person,leadingtoswifterdeliveryofdisasterassistancetosurvivors.

.DHSisusingAItomaketravelsaferandeasier.Byintroducingcustomer-facingtechnologiessuchasTouchlessCheck-Inattheairport,theTransportationSecurityAdministration(TSA)providestravelersanoptionalwaytonavigateTSAsecurityprocesses,checkbags,andboardtheirflightsbytakingjustaphotograph.Theseandothereffortsarealreadysavingtimeatsecuritycheckpointsandreducingphysicaltouchpoints.

TheseandothercurrentusesofAIareconductedinpartnershipandconsultationwiththeDepartment’sOfficesofPrivacy,CivilRightsandCivilLiberties,GeneralCounsel,andotherappropriateoversightbodies.

AI-drivenChallengestoHomelandSecurity

WhiletherearetremendousopportunitiesforAItoenhancetheDHSmission,AIalsointroducesnewchallengesandrisks.TheproliferationofaccessibleAItoolslikelywillbolsterouradversaries’tactics.

CyberactorsuseAItodevelopnewtoolsthatallowthemtoaccessandcompromisemorevictimsandenablelargerscalecyber-attacksthatarefaster,moreefficient,andmoreevasive.Nation-states

seekingtounderminetrustinourgovernmentinstitutions,socialcohesion,anddemocratic

processesareusingAItocreatemorebelievableforeignmaligninfluencecampaigns.

OfparticularconcernareimpactsofAIattacks

oncriticalinfrastructures,whichcouldresultin

nefariousactorsdisruptingordenyingactivities

relatedtoInternetofThings(IoT)technologies

ornetworkedindustrialsystems.Generatingandpassingpoisoneddataintoacriticalsensorcouldtriggerdownstreamimpacts,suchasservice

disruptionsorsystemshut-offs.AIenabled

technologiesarealsobeingusedtounderminethe

trustweplaceininformationderivedfromdigital

contentandisdistinctfromtraditionalcybersecuritythreats,requiringadditionalresearchtounderstandandbuildknowledgetoinformprotections.Similarly,whileAIhasalreadyenabledinnovationinthe

physicalandbiologicalsciences,italsohasthepotentialtosubstantiallylowerthebarrierofentryfornon-expertstodesign,synthesize,acquire,orusechemical,biological,radiological,ornuclearweapons.

Cyberandphysicalsecurityisfoundationaltothe

safetyandsecurityofAI.DHSandtheCybersecurityandInfrastructureSecurityAgencyinparticularwillcontinuetoworktoimprovethenation’soverall

cyberresilienceandtoidentifyandmanagerisks

associatedwiththemisuseofAI/MLtechnologies.Additionally,assectorriskmanagementagencies,TSAandtheUnitedStatesCoastGuardwillcontinuetoassessAI-relatedrisksacrossthetransportationandmaritimesectors.

ResponsibleUseofAI

DHSiscommittedtoensuringthatouruseofAI:.Isresponsibleandtrustworthy;

.isrigorouslytestedtobeeffective;

.safeguardsprivacy,civilrights,andcivilliberties;.avoidsinappropriatebiases;

.andistransparentandexplainabletoourworkforceandtothoseweserve.

Whereappropriateitshouldbeinterpretabletomeetdueprocessrequirementsinlegaloradministrativeproceedings.DHS’suseofAIshouldadvanceequityandnotfunctioninwaysthatamplifyexistingsocialinequalities.

DHSpolicyalignswiththeDepartment’s

commitmenttoleanforwardindeployingAItools

toenhanceoperationsandleadthegovernment

intheresponsibleuseofAI.TheDepartment’s

governanceandoversightoftheresponsibleuseofAIarecloselycoordinated,highlycollaborativeeffortsthatuniteoperationalcomponentsandoversight

officesfromacrossDHSaroundthecommongoalofensuringresponsibleuse.Fromdayone,DHS

componentsandofficeshavecoordinatedclosely

withourPrivacyOffice,theOfficeforCivilRightsand

CivilLiberties,theOfficeoftheGeneralCounsel,andadditionalstakeholders.Thesecollaborationsensurecompliancewithallapplicablelawsandpoliciesandestablishclearguardrailstoprohibitinappropriate

useofAI/MLtechnologies,aswellassafeguard

privacy,civilrights,andcivilliberties.

In2023,DHSannouncednew

policiesand

measures

topromotetheresponsibleuseofAIto

guidetheacquisitionanduseofAI/MLtechnologiesacrosstheDepartment.DHSappliestheprinciplesoftheblueprintforanAIBillofRightsandwill

implementtheNationalInstituteofStandardsandTechnology’sAIRiskManagementFrameworkwithintheDepartment.Asnewlawsandgovernment-widepoliciesaredevelopedandtherearenewadvancesinthefield,wewillcontinuetoupdateourinternalpoliciesandprocedures.

ACoordinated,Government-WideApproach

The

President’sExecutiveOrder14110

,whichestablishesacomprehensivestrategyfor

AIinnovation,directsDHStopartnerwith

otherfederalagenciestodriveacoordinated,

government-wideapproach.Specifically,DHS

willpartnerwithothersectorriskmanagementagencies,suchassuchastheNationalInstituteofStandardsandTechnology,theDepartmentofJustice,andtheDepartmentofDefense,to:

.Supportsector-specificAIriskidentification;

.issueguidancetoagenciesonhowtolabelandauthenticatetheircontent;

.performsecurityreviewsonAIfoundationalmodelsandothermeasures;

.anddevelopguidelines,standards,andbestpracticesforAIsafetyandsecurity;

ThedirectionprovidedintheExecutiveOrderis

consistentwithDHS’sinnovativeworktoensure

thesafe,secure,andresponsibledevelopmentanduseofAI.DHSwillcontinuetomanageAIincriticalinfrastructureandcyberspace,promotetheadoptionofglobalAIsafetystandards,reducetheriskthatAIcanbeusedtocreateweaponsofmassdestructionandotherrelatedthreats,combatAI-related

intellectualpropertytheft,andhelptheUnitedStatesattractandretainskilledtalent.

WhoDoesWhatatDHS

TheSecretarysetstheDepartment’sAIstrategy,priorities,andpolicies,andisthekeyinterlocutorwiththeprivatesector,federalinteragency,stateofficials,andkeyinternationalcounterparts.The

SecretaryrepresentstheDepartmentontheWhiteHouseAICouncil,whichcoordinatestheactivitiesofagenciesacrossthefederalgovernmentto

implementAIpolicies.InApril2023,theSecretaryestablishedanAITaskForcewithinDHSthat

drivesspecificapplicationsofAItoadvancecriticalhomelandsecuritymissions.TheSecretaryhas

alsoestablishedandwillchairanewAISafety

andSecurityBoard(AISSB),whichwillprovide

recommendationsandadvicetotheSecretary,thecriticalinfrastructurecommunity,andthebroaderpubliconthedevelopmentanddeploymentofAI.IntheOfficeoftheSecretary,theSecretaryhas

designatedtheSeniorCounselorforCybersecurityandEmergingTechnologytoserveastheExecutiveDirectoroftheAISSBandtoadvisetheSecretaryondeployingAIandotheradvancedtechnologiestofulfilltheDepartment’smissionandsupport

relatedpolicymakingacrosstheDepartmentandthroughouttheUSgovernment.

TheDepartment’sChiefInformationOfficer

(CIO)servesasthedesignatedChiefArtificial

IntelligenceOfficer(CAIO).TheCAIOpromotes

AIinnovationandresponsibleuseacrossthe

Departmentanddevelops,inpartnershipwith

DHSofficesandcomponents,theDepartment’s

internalpoliciesregardingitsuseofAI.TheCAIO

setsstrategicprioritiesforAIdeploymentsacrosstheDepartment,andonbehalfoftheSecretary,

coordinatesAI-relatedeffortsinpartnerships

withDHSofficesandcomponents.TheCAIOalsodirectstheDepartment’sinformationsecurity,datagovernance,informationtechnology,andcustomerexperiencefunctionswhichenableDHS’suseofAI.

TheScienceandTechnologyDirectorate(S&T),

onbehalfoftheDepartment,isleadingAI-relatedresearchanddevelopmenttoprovidefederal,state,andlocalofficialswithcutting-edgetechnologyandcapabilitiestoprotectthehomeland.S&TleadsTest

&Evaluation(T&E)ofAI-enabledsystems,aswellasthedevelopmentofAIenabledT&EinpartnershipwiththePrivacyOfficeandoperationalcomponents.

TheOfficeofStrategy,Policy,andPlans(Policy)

developstheDepartment’spolicyforAI,which

includesoverseeingtheimplementationoftasks

directedbyExecutiveOrder14110andenhancingcooperationwithinternationalalliesandpartnersonAIgovernanceandriskmitigation.Policysupports

theSecretaryontheestablishmentandagendaoftheAISSB.

ThePrivacyOffice(PRIV)andtheOfficeforCivil

RightsandCivilLiberties(CRCL)overseeand

provideguidanceontheresponsibleuseofAIto

ensuretheDepartment’suseofAIistransparent,explainable,trustworthy,avoidsinappropriate

biases,andsafeguardsprivacy,civilrights,and

civilliberties.PRIVoverseesDHS’suseofAIto

safeguardpersonalprivacyandensurecompliancewithprivacypolicies.CRCLworkstopreserve

individualliberties,fairness,andequalityto

ensurecompliancewithapplicableindividual

rightsprotections,including(butnotlimitedto)

dueprocessandnon-discriminationstandards,

andworkstoadvanceequityacrossallDHSAIusecases.

TheCounteringWeaponsofMassDestruction

(CWMD)Officeworkstopreventattacksusing

weaponsofmassdestructionandotherrelated

chemical,biological,radiological,andnuclear

(CBRN)threats,andleadstheDepartment’sworkinidentifyingandreducingrisksattheintersectionofAIandCBRNthreats.CWMDstrengthensfederalinteragencycoordinationandprovidesdirect

financialaidandsupporttotheDepartment’s

operationalcomponentsandstate,local,territorial,andtribalpartners,andfirstresponders.

TheCybersecurityandInfrastructureSecurity

Agency(CISA)conductscyberdefensetoprotectagainstAI-enabledthreatsandsecureAI-basedsoftwaresystems,aswellasdriverelatedrisk

reductionandresilience.CISAisalsoresponsible

DHSExternalEngagementonAI

DHSworksacrosssectorswithcriticalstakeholdersnationwideandconductsstrategicengagementsandoutreachwithstate,local,territorial,andtribalgovernments,electedofficials,theprivatesector,faith-basedandnon-governmentalorganizations,academia,andcommunitiesacrossthenation.TheDepartment

convenesrepresentativesofthesestakeholdergroupsthroughvariouschannels,rangingfromstandingadvisorybodiestoworkshopsandothertargetedgatherings,toensuretheinterestsarerepresented

throughDHS’spolicy-makingprocess.DHSalsosharesinformationanddevelopsrecommendationsorguidanceforincreasingsecurityandresilience.

SomeoftheDHS-convenedgroupsthatbringtogetheradiversegroupofstakeholderstoaddressAI-relatedissuesarelistedbelow:

1.TheAISSB,establishedbytheSecretaryatthedirectionofthePresident,pursuanttoExecutive

Order14110ExecutiveOrderontheSafe,Secure,andTrustworthyDevelopmentandUseof

ArtificialIntelligence,tobringtogetherAIexpertsfromtheprivatesector,civilsociety,academia,

andgovernment.ThepurposeoftheBoardistoadvisetheSecretary,thecriticalinfrastructure

community,andthebroaderpubliconthedevelopmentanddeploymentofAI;provideinformationandrecommendationsforimprovingsecurity,resilience,andsafety,includingpromulgatingspecificandactionableprinciples,guidelines,andbestpracticesfortheuseofAI;anddevelopeffective

processestoreviewandrespondtoincidentsrelatedtotheuseofAIincriticalinfrastructure.

2.TheHomelandSecurityAdvisoryCommittee(HSAC)leveragestheexperience,expertise,andnationalandglobalconnectionsoftheHSACmembershiptoprovidetheSecretaryreal-time,real-world,andindependentadvicetosupportdecision-makingacrosshomelandsecurityoperations.In2023,the

3.DHShasexistingstructuresinthecybersecuritydomainthatwillbecalledupontotheextentthat

cybersecurityissuesariseinthecontextofAIuse.ChiefamongthemistheJointCyberDefense

Collaborative,whichbringstogethercyberdefendersfromorganizationsworldwidetogather,

analyze,andshareactionablecyberriskinformationtoenablesynchronized,holisticcybersecurityplanning,cyberdefense,andresponse.IntheeventofasignificantcyberincidenteitherenabledbyAIoronAIsystems,theCyberSafetyReviewBoardwillreviewwhathappenedandproducespecificrecommendationstolimitthelikelihoodorimpactofsuchanincidentinthefuture.Additionally,

theCISACybersecurityAdvisoryCommitteeiscomprisedofexpertsoncybersecurity,technology,

riskmanagement,privacy,andresilience,whoadvisetheDirectorofCISAonpoliciesandprogramsrelatedtoCISA’smission,andspecifically,howtodriveadoptionofsecuresoftwaredesignpractices.

WORKSTREAMONE

ResponsiblyLeverageAItoAdvanceHomelandSecurityMissionsWhileProtectingIndividuals’Privacy,CivilRights,andCivilLiberties

DHSwillleadacrossthefederalgovernmentintheresponsibleuseofAItosecurethehomelandanddefendagainstthemalicioususeofAI.WewillensurethatouruseofAIfullyrespectsprivacy,civilrights,andcivilliberties,isrigorouslytestedtoavoidprivacyharmsorimpermissiblebiasesandcanbeexplainedtothepeopleweserve.

ContinuouslyandresponsiblypilotandimplementAItechnologiesinDHSmissionspaces

DHSwilluseAItosupportessentialfunctionsrequiredtosustainandsecuregovernmentoperations.

GenerativeAItools,includingLargeLanguageModels(LLMs),couldbecomeintegralinreducingtheeffortexpendedonbusinessprocessessuchasmanaginghelpdesktickets.ThispragmaticapproachseekstoleverageAItostreamlineadministrativetasks,fosteringefficiencyandcost-effectivenessintheday-to-dayfunctioningofgovernment.AI,appliedstrategically,servesasatransformativetoolbyboostingproductivityandimprovingcustomerexperience.

Inadditiontothethreepilotslistedbelow,DHSexpectstoinitiateadditionalpilotsacrosstheenterprise,toincludeusinggenerativeAIforlanguagetranslation.

2024Goals

OfficerTrainingUsingLLMs

U.S.CitizenshipandImmigrationServices(USCIS)willpilotusingLLMstohelptrainRefugee,

Asylum,andInternationalOperationsOfficers

onhowtoconductinterviewswithapplicantsfor

lawfulimmigration.USCISwillgeneratedynamic,personalizedtrainingmaterialstosupplement

humantrainingthatadapttoofficers’specific

needstoensurethebestpossibleknowledge

andtrainingonawiderangeofcurrentpolicies

andlaws.Thepilotwillhelpenhanceofficers’

understandingandretentionofcrucialinformation,increasetheaccuracyoftheirdecisions,andlimittheneedforretraining.

PlanningAssistantforResilientCommunities

FederalEmergencyManagementAgency(FEMA)

willpilotusinggenerativeAItoassistunderservedcommunitiesandlocalgovernmentswith

developinghazardmitigationplanstoidentifyhazards,assessrisksandvulnerabilities,anddevelopingmitigationstrategies.Approved

mitigationplansarearequirementforlocal

governments’eligibilityforprojectsfundedunderFEMA’sHazardMitigationAssistanceprogramandseveralothertypesofFEMAgrantsforbuilding

communityresilience.Thepilotwillspecificallysupportstate,local,territorial,andtribal

governments’understandingofhowtocraftaplanthatidentifiesrisksandmitigationstrategiesandhelpthosegovernmentsdraftplanelements—frompublicly-available,well-researchedsources—thattheycancustomizetomeettheirneeds.
